KVM is an open-source virtualization technology providing seamless management, high performance, and cost-effective solutions. Known for its flexibility and easy integration with Linux, KVM supports multithreading and embedded systems, ensuring robust real-time performance across environments.
As a comprehensive virtualization tool, KVM offers efficient virtual machine management and deployment of virtual network functions. Its easy configuration and stable user experience make it ideal for applications spanning data centers to cloud services. While KVM excels in core functionalities, improvements in user-friendliness, documentation, and integration with technologies like Kubernetes and mobile platforms could enhance its usability. Networking capabilities, disaster recovery, and backup functionalities also present areas for development, along with further graphical interface enhancements and technical support improvements. Despite these growth opportunities, KVM remains a preferred choice across industries seeking cost reduction and reliable virtualization operations.

NVIDIA virtual GPU (vGPU) enhances computing efficiency by enabling multiple virtual machines to use a single GPU, optimizing resource use for demanding applications. It offers robust performance for enterprises needing high-end graphics and computing capabilities.
NVIDIA vGPU technology is designed to accelerate a range of applications, from data-intensive workloads to complex graphics tasks, across virtualized environments. Businesses gain flexibility and scalability, enhancing productivity by allocating GPU resources as needed. This allows dynamic adjustment to evolving computing demands, ensuring cost-effectiveness and elevated performance levels.
